Come play Camparc

You’re invit­ed to come play our lat­est game Cam­parc at the Strijp‑S open day on Sep­tem­ber 14 in Eind­hoven, the Nether­lands. Cam­parc is a panoram­ic cam­era ball play­ground. It is com­mis­sioned by art and tech­nol­o­gy fes­ti­val STRP. At the event you’ll be able to play with sev­er­al man-size panoram­ic cam­era balls in the Strijp‑S area […]

Announcing Camparc – a public space game for STRP

Over the course of the next two months we will be cre­at­ing a new pub­lic space game com­mis­sioned by art and tech­nol­o­gy fes­ti­val STRP. The game car­ries the work­ing title Cam­parc and Hub­bub code­name FUNKOROGASHI. It will be playable Sep­tem­ber 12–14 at Strijp‑S—a Philips indus­tri­al site con­vert­ed into city neigh­bour­hood.
